
A sub-forum, titled "Inter-Civilization Exchanges and Mutual Learning: Cultural Inheritance and Innovation," was held in Beijing on Friday as part of the Global Civilizations Dialogue Ministerial Meeting.
Guests from China and further afield engaged in discussions on implementing the Global Civilization Initiative.When asked about the challenges and solutions in China's cultural heritage conservation efforts, Liu Yuzhu, chairman of the China Foundation for Cultural Heritage Conservation, analyzed the underlying factors and emphasized that strengthening international cooperation is crucial for the holistic protection of cultural heritage.
